Cyprus Empire Corporation Annual Reclamation Report - 1994 <br />Given that the current disturbances are limited to those areas necessary for the operation <br />of the mine, CEC does not anticipate any large scale reclamation to be undertaken in the <br />near future, with the possible exception of the #9 Refuse Area. At such time as <br />reclamation commences, CEC will follow the approved reclamation plan found in Permit <br />C-81-044 using the approved seed mixtures. For a more complete discussion of the <br />surface areas involved, please refer to Permit C-81-044. <br />2. 1994 RECLAMATION <br />During 1994, no additional reclamation was conducted within the CEC area. Limited <br />reshaping and reseeding of a number of topsoil storage stockpiles was conducted as a <br />precautionary measure during the late fall. <br />In accordance with our permit, CEC installed some temporary diversions and a stockpond <br />in association with work being done by AMOCO on a portion of its' buried oil transfer <br />pipeline. Given that work in this area is not yet complete, CEC wishes to defer a final <br />acreage determination report until submittal of the 1995 report. <br />CEC has also included some general information related to the seven exploration drill <br />hole pads and one development drilling pad constructed during the late fall of 1994. <br />These sites are currently idle, and will be reclaimed in accordance with the NOI permit <br />and the mining permit respectively when ground conditions are more favorable this <br />spring. <br />
